What it is, How it works

Hair screening is recognized as a formidable method for detecting drug and alcohol consumption. Hair captures a prolonged record of alcohol and other substances by embedding biomarkers within the strands as the hair grows. When sourced near the scalp, the hair can offer a detection timeframe of up to roughly 3 months for alcohol and drugs. Hair collection is straightforward, relatively challenging to tamper with, and convenient to transport.

A sample measuring 1.5 inches consisting of around 200 hairs (approximately the diameter of a #2 pencil) closest to the scalp yields 100mg, which is the optimal sample for both initial testing and validation. For EtG, special requests, and/or checks exceeding 10 panels, 150mg is advised. Utilizing a jeweler’s scale for specimen measurement is suggested. If scalp hair is absent, a comparable quantity of body hair may be gathered. When mentioning head hair, it specifically refers to scalp hair. Body hair encompasses all other hair categories (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The key steps in processing a drug test in the lab are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ning includes the primary handling of a sample within a lab’s framework. It consists of confirming that the sample was correctly sealed and dispatched, assigning a unique L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and finalizing any additional data input absent from an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ening consists of a preliminary rapid assessment for abuse substances. While Screening is an economical method to exclude drug usage in most samples, a positive outcome needs affirmation to hold up in court. Any samples that exhibit presumptive positivity in Screening necessitate a secondary confirmation.

If a sample shows presumptive positivity during Screening, further hair is retrieved from the original sample and prepared for Extraction. Drugs are then derived from hair at a significantly reduced concentration than in alternate techniques (e.g., urine or oral fluids), contributing to hair drug screening being a highly intricate methodology.

Confirmation of any positive Screening result is executed via G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. All presumptive positive samples undergo a cleansing process prior to confirmation as required. The comprehensive laboratory procedure from Accessioning to Confirmation is overseen according to the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and is accredited by 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air tests can identify drug use for up to 90 days, contrasted with the shorter detection span of urine tests.
  • Minimal chance for deception: Cheating a hair drug test is quite challenging, enhancing the accuracy of the findings.
  • Supplies historical evidence: It can illustrate a pattern of drug use over time, beyond just recent usage.

Limitations:

  • Unable to detect recent use: Drugs require approximately 5-7 days to be traceable in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ests are typically pricier than other drug testing procedures.
  • Result variations: Factors like hair color and individual growth variations can influence drug metabolite concentration in the hair.

Note: Although often termed as "hair follicle tests", the examination focuses on the hair strand,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
